Summary

Taylor Fladgate 2003 Vintage Port is a powerful and highly regarded wine from one of the most celebrated declared vintages of the modern era. Produced by one of the Douro’s most historic Port houses, the wine reflects Taylor’s signature style—structured, intensely concentrated and built for exceptionally long ageing.

Tasting Notes

The wine shows a deep, almost opaque purple-black colour, a hallmark of its concentration. The nose is rich and expressive, revealing aromas of ripe blackberries, cassis and dark plum, layered with notes of violets, liquorice, dark chocolate and subtle spice.

On the palate it is full-bodied and powerful, with dense flavours of black fruits, cocoa and black cherry supported by firm tannins and vibrant acidity. The structure is impressive, giving the wine both depth and precision. The finish is long and persistent, leaving lingering notes of dark fruit, spice and fine tannic grip.

Vintage Overview

The 2003 vintage followed an exceptionally hot summer in the Douro Valley, producing grapes of great concentration and ripeness. The year was widely declared by the major Port houses and is considered one of the finest vintages of the early 21st century. The wines combine remarkable power with excellent ageing potential, and the best examples are expected to continue developing for many decades.

Serving Suggestions

Serve at 16–18°C. Decant for several hours before serving to allow the wine to fully open and to remove natural sediment. It pairs beautifully with blue cheeses such as Stilton, rich chocolate desserts, or strong hard cheeses.

Cellaring

Although already showing impressive depth, Taylor Fladgate 2003 remains a youthful Vintage Port and will continue to evolve for many decades. Properly stored bottles can comfortably cellar until 2050 and beyond.

Reviews

*** 98 Points Robert Parker ***
When tasting the 2003s for the first time, we kept going back to this wine, as we so often do with Taylor which is surely the most cerebral and complex of all the Vintage Ports. Effortlessly eschewing the excesses of the vintage, 2003 Taylor's Vintage is superb. Dense and inky, with a nose of woodsmoke, cassis, leather and meat, it is richly textured, firmly tannic, with peppery grip and a long, rewarding finish. This is, without doubt, a Vintage Port of the highest quality.

***18 Points JancisRobinson.com***
Very subtle nose indeed and to me, someone without unlimited access to vintage ports(!), this seems pretty delicious now. Yes, there is lots of tannin but also lots of very charming pruney fruit. Exciting with sufficient freshness as well as sweetness and interest. Jancis Robinson

Drink 2026 onwards
